OpenAI Presence Makes Enterprise AI Look Like Procurement, Not a Pilot
OpenAI's Presence launch is turning AI adoption into a buyer checklist around governance, data access, voice agents, and enterprise controls.
OpenAI's Presence story matters because it reframes enterprise AI from a pilot culture into a procurement problem. The market is no longer asking whether a chatbot can impress a team for a week. It is asking whether a vendor can survive the long list of questions that come after the demo: access, logging, controls, escalation, and who owns the budget when the system starts becoming part of daily work.
The bigger story is that enterprise AI is being normalized through packaging, not just capability. Once a vendor sells a managed layer for agents, voice, and internal data access, it stops looking like a feature and starts looking like a buying path. That matters because buying paths create standards, and standards create inertia.
What changed is the conversation inside companies. A year ago, AI pilots were often approved as low-risk experiments. Now the same projects are judged like software purchases with policy implications. That shift is bigger than one launch because it changes the approval model that governs the entire enterprise AI budget.

That is especially important for procurement, IT, security, and operations teams. Buyers want evidence, not vibes. They want logs, fallbacks, approval paths, and spend controls. If vendors cannot explain those pieces clearly, the customer will slow the rollout or move the budget elsewhere.
The business logic beneath the reporting is simple even when the products are not. If a provider can wrap AI around a recurring workflow, it can turn an episodic sale into a dependency. If it can make that dependency feel safer or more convenient than the alternative, it can raise the cost of leaving.

Why this is not a routine update
| Old assumption | New reality | Why it matters |
|---|---|---|
| AI is approved as a pilot | AI is approved as part of a procurement stack | The buyer now asks for control surfaces before rollout. |
| Chat interfaces feel optional | Managed agents feel infrastructural | The product becomes something operations has to support. |
| Data access is a bonus feature | Data access is the product | The vendor has to prove it can stay within permission boundaries. |
The difference between the old assumption and the new reality is not cosmetic. Each move changes how procurement is written, how operators think about fallback plans, and how executives explain the risk to their own teams. Once the distinction becomes visible, casual AI enthusiasm usually gives way to budget discipline because the buyer can finally see the hidden trade-off instead of only the headline feature.
The market is also shifting from capability-first language to control-first language. That means policy, telemetry, and support quality are increasingly part of the buying decision. When the customer is serious, the vendor has to prove the system can survive contact with finance, security, and operations.
The result is a more expensive but also more durable adoption path. Products that survive this phase are not always the flashiest ones. They are the ones that make risk legible enough that a conservative organization can sign off without pretending the hard parts do not exist.

The practical consequence is that organizations will start comparing onboarding time, support burden, permission design, and cost predictability rather than just raw model quality. That is often where the real winners separate themselves, because the most durable vendor is usually the one that reduces the number of decisions the customer has to keep making.
For builders, the right response is to design for reversibility and observability. If the product is going to sit inside a customer environment, it should have clear logs, clear permissions, clear spend controls, and a clear story about what it can and cannot do on its own. That may sound dull compared with launch-day hype, but dull is often what adoption looks like when the customer is serious.
For operators, the question is not whether to adopt enterprise AI buying cycle in theory. It is how to fit it into existing identity systems, support processes, and escalation paths without creating another shadow workflow that nobody owns. The teams that win are the ones that make the new system feel like a quieter version of the old one, only faster and better instrumented.
For buyers, the real test is whether the new stack reduces uncertainty or simply relocates it. If it creates more manual exceptions, more review steps, or more hidden dependency on one vendor, then the apparent convenience is a trap. If it makes the workflow easier to audit and easier to support, then it earns a place in production.
What to watch next
- Whether enterprise buyers insist on stronger permission scoping and role-based access for every AI surface.
- Whether voice agents get adopted faster than chat because they fit existing call-center or support workflows.
- Whether procurement teams begin demanding evidence of logging, redaction, and admin visibility before pilots expand.
- Whether vendors increasingly bundle human-in-the-loop escalation with model access as a standard package.
- Whether the market starts measuring success by workflow completion instead of model impressions.
